Despite its small size, Austria has a long-established international reputation for being of Europe's most beautiful countries, plus the birthplace of many classical music composers, which is why most visitors choose to visit in addition to seeing Habsburg and the Alpine mountains. The views of the mountain scenery is breathtakingly real, but Austria also has a few surprises up its sleeve in the form of contemporary art, cutting-edge architecture and innovative cuisine.
Austria is frequently cited as one of the best places to live in Europe, and it is not dicult to see why. Remarkably safe and clean, it offers plenty of affordable culture, natural beauty and elegant Baroque and neoclassical architecture, as well as an efficient public transport system. You can skate across icy lakes in winter or seek out wildflower meadows on summertime hikes. You can wonder at the intricate church interiors and the ostentatious opulence of the old Habsburg palaces, or you can ride a horse through pretty wooded tracts, get an eyeful of Rubens, Raphael and Rembrandt, and marvel at Hundertwasser House in Vienna. These aren’t sights to be hurriedly ticked on a list; allow yourself plenty of time to explore.
However, be ready for the expense, the quality of life here comes at a price! Coming to Austria should be well planned if you want to keep within a budget!
